A Data Operations Associate at PitchBook is initially focused on becoming proficient in our in‑house developed Research Tool Suite and our proprietary primary outreach tools. Once proficient they will be responsible for outreach via email and telephone to contacts at entities within one of PitchBook’s core datasets. This will require the associate to create outreach strategies, create outreach batches and email templates, conduct email and phone call campaigns and process client requests. The main objective of this role is to ensure PitchBook has the most accurate, comprehensive and timely data available.
